GOLDER FAMILY FOUNDATION
Accepts applications
GOLDER FAMILY FOUNDATION accepts grant applications.
Its most recent filing reports $424K given across 32 grants.
A typical grant is around $5K.
It funds education, human services, civil rights & advocacy.
